Description
2005 Donruss Elite Series insert card featuring New York Yankees star rookie Robinson Cano. The card showcases a full-length photo of Cano wearing his away Yankee #22 jersey against a dark blue gradient backdrop, set within an elegant silver foil and faux-marble border design with the Donruss Elite logo.

Selling Guide
Where to Sell
eBay (as a buy-it-now listing with best offer or in a low-cost lot), COMC (Check Out My Cards), or local card trade nights/flea markets.
Selling Tips
Do not submit for professional grading, as grading fees ($15-$25+) will exceed the total market value of the graded card. Ship safely in a penny sleeve, top loader, and eBay Standard Envelope to keep shipping costs low.
